About M. F. Nabor
M. F. Nabor is a scholar working on Electronic, Optical and Magnetic Materials, Spectroscopy and Biophysics, having authored 10 papers that have together received 534 indexed citations. Recurring topics across this work include Liquid Crystal Research Advancements (4 papers), Organic Light-Emitting Diodes Research (4 papers) and Organic Electronics and Photovoltaics (3 papers). The work is most often cited by research in Polymers and Plastics (140 citations), Electrical and Electronic Engineering (385 citations) and Acoustics and Ultrasonics (5 citations). M. F. Nabor has collaborated with scholars based in United States, France and Japan. Frequent co-authors include E.A. Mash, Bernard Kippelen, Neal R. Armstrong, Yutaka Kawabe, M. M. Morrell, N. Peyghambarian, Ghassan E. Jabbour, Sean E. Shaheen, Robert J. Twieg and C. Destrade. Their work appears in journals such as Journal of the American Chemical Society, Applied Physics Letters and Journal of Applied Physics.
